実現したいこと
PythonのPandasのモジュール(?)で()をつけるものとつけないものがあると思います。
その違いがよく分からず、いつも()つけるんだっけ?と迷ってしまいます。
例
python:example
1df.size 2df.shape 3df.copy()4df.dtypes
あと、inplaceが使えるものと、上書きして使うようなものの違いもわかりません。
例
python:example
1df["A"]=df["A"].astype(str)2df["A].fillna(~~~,inplace=True)
まだpandasの操作経験が浅いので傾向を掴めていないのですが、
もしこれらに法則などがあれば教えてください。
前提
Python=3.10
調査したこと
下記の質問では()をつけるつけないにおいて、関数とメソッド、返り値といったキーワードに関連していると見受けられました。しかし、いまいちよく分からなかったのと、結局求めたいものにたいして()をつければいいのかについては記述が内容に思いました。
https://teratail.com/questions/228397
発生している問題・エラーメッセージ
これは全く別件なのですが、下記のようにコードブロックを書いても言語識別されないのはなぜでしょう?
'''python:filename
AAAAAAAA
'''
↑変換されないようにあえてシングルクォーテーションにしてます
0 コメント